Meluzyna
polish, international
€€
With its classical mouldings, comfortable armchairs and attentive service, Meluzyna feels like a place you come to celebrate. Situated in the basement of a grand villa in a 19th-century neighbourhood, it counts a theatre and the Pomeranian Philharmonic as its neighbours. The cooking’s success is rooted in strong classical techniques and standout sauces, such as a deeply flavoured red wine sauce scented with rosemary, the ideal companion to slow-cooked beef cheeks.

Scoria
European
€€
‘Scoria’ refers to a type of volcanic rock, one which inspires some of the interior design at this chic modern restaurant on the banks of the Brda river. A window into the kitchen allows you to watch the chefs as they craft classic European dishes such as lobster tail with saffron risotto, alongside more Polish creations like duck leg with potato dumplings. Many of the dishes can be made extra luxurious by adding black truffle or Antonius caviar.

Czosnek i Oliwa
Creative, Polish
€€
On the outskirts of the Old Town, this vast restaurant offers a slick, buzzy dining experience in an industrial-style building arranged around a u-shaped courtyard. Diners are spread across two rooms: one with a bar and semi-open kitchen, the other large and airy with two mezzanines and floor-to-ceiling windows. The regularly changing menu is guided by the seasons and includes bright, generous dishes like beetroot carpaccio with goat’s cheese and pickled turnips.
